North American softwood lumber prices start to rise again

   North American softwood lumber prices surged more than 7% on Thursday as mortgage rates fell for the first time in four weeks.  The popular 30-year fixed mortgage rate fell 11 basis points to an average of 5.70% over the past week, according to Freddie Mac.  A continued decline in mortgage rates could help revitalize the housing market and stimulate demand for lumber.  North American softwood lumber prices surged more than 7% on Thursday to $638 per thousand board feet, representing the biggest daily gain for the essential building commodity in months.  ...
